Using piston prover technology, the measurement principle of the MARS Company meter test bench consists of a flow generator and a measuring device. A DC Reference Standard Meter (RSM) is the main component. The RSM is powered by a DC Reference Power Supply (RPS) and is used for the processing of the measurement system components. The measurement system components are processed in accordance with the requirements of international standards. A PC with an on-screen reliable support is used for data storage, measurement, and calibration. This reliable support includes a user guide, data storage software, and calibration information. The PC also provides a graphic visualisation of the entire process.

They are designed to be compatible with a variety of metering devices, from small 5/8" through 1" to large oval flanged meters.
The bench features stainless steel trays that hold the meter in place. Draw bars are located at each meter position to maintain the correct spacing when installing the meters on the bench. The meters can be manually clamped or hydraulically clamped. They are also equipped with special adaptors. These adaptors can be used for various applications, such as testing head losses or integrating meters with other MARS Company products.
The metering devices can be tested to ensure that they meet all international and national standards. They are designed to achieve combined measurement uncertainty of less than 0.2% at typical volumes. The accuracy can be improved with calibration and by increasing the flow velocity of the pipe network. The meter can also be tested gravimetrically.
The measurement system includes corrections for buoyancy expansion, density, and temperature difference. The accuracy of the system is certified according to ISO 9001 and ISO 17025. It can be used in test laboratories accredited by ISO 17025 and in compliance with EEC Directives. It also features an integrated temperature correction for balance flow meters.
